Producer overview
Yobani Ramos and Yaved Guarnizo cultivate coffee in the Huila region of Colombia, operating within an altitude range of 1825 to 2000 meters. Their production is represented across four total coffees indexed in the catalog, with two currently listed as in stock. The varietal landscape in the catalog includes Pink Bourbon, Geisha, and other cultivars, with Pink Bourbon appearing most frequently. Processing methods for their lots are exclusively washed, encompassing treatments such as a cherry rested Sidra.
